Detailed Information for Phage DiscoElysium
Discovery Information
Isolation HostArthrobacter globiformis NRRL B-4425
Found ByMaiura Murali
Year Found2025
Location FoundOttawa, Canada
Finding InstitutionUniversity of Ottawa
ProgramScience Education Alliance-Phage Hunters Advancing Genomics and Evolutionary Science
From enriched soil sample?No
Isolation Temperature30°C
GPS Coordinates45.422784 N, 75.680479 W Map
Discovery NotesDiscovered in a patch of garden soil from the uOttawa Second Community Garden
Naming NotesNamed after the 2019 isometric RPG game by ZAUM. The game centers a disgraced cop who wakes up one day from an alcoholic frenzy with no recollection of who he is and the world around him, but is given the task of solving a murder case along with his temporary partner from a neighboring precinct, Kim Kitsuragi.
